秘密鍵とは?暗号化・仮想通貨で【超重要】な役割を初心者向け解説

スポンサーリンク

インターネットの世界や仮想通貨について調べていると、「秘密鍵」という言葉をよく目にしますよね。なんだか難しそうで、自分には関係ないのでは?と思っている方もいらっしゃるかもしれません。しかし、この秘密鍵こそが、私たちのデジタルなやり取りや、大切な仮想通貨資産を守る上で、まさに生命線とも言えるほど【超重要】な役割を果たしているのです。特に、近年ますます注目を集め、利用者も増えている仮想通貨の世界では、秘密鍵の正しい理解と管理が、安全に資産を保有・運用するための絶対条件となっています。この記事では、秘密鍵が一体何なのか、なぜそんなに重要なのか、そして私たちの身近なデジタル生活や仮想通貨の世界でどのように使われているのかを、初心者の方にも分かりやすく、そして包括的に解説していきます。この記事を読み終える頃には、秘密鍵の持つ意味が腑に落ち、デジタル世界をより安全に航海するための羅針盤を手に入れた感覚を得られるはずです。それでは、秘密鍵の核心に迫っていきましょう。

秘密鍵とは何か?超基本を理解しよう

まずは、秘密鍵というものが、具体的にどのようなデータを指し、どのような基本的な役割を持っているのかを理解することから始めましょう。物理的な「鍵」とは異なりますが、考え方は似ています。

秘密鍵の定義と公開鍵との関係性

秘密鍵は、暗号技術、特に「公開鍵暗号方式」において用いられる、他人に知られてはならない一意のデジタルデータです。この秘密鍵は、それに対応する「公開鍵」と常にペアで存在します。
公開鍵は文字通り誰にでも公開しても安全なデータであり、メッセージの暗号化や電子署名の検証に使われます。一方、秘密鍵は持ち主だけが厳重に保管するデータであり、公開鍵で暗号化されたメッセージの復号や、電子署名の作成に使われます。
この二つの鍵は、数学的な特殊な関係で結ばれており、一方からもう一方を簡単に導き出すことはできても(公開鍵から秘密鍵を推測することは非常に困難)、逆方向(秘密鍵から公開鍵を導出すること)は容易に可能です。この非対称性が、公開鍵暗号方式の安全性と利便性を支えています。

なぜ秘密鍵は【超重要】なのか?その核心

秘密鍵の重要性は、それが「デジタルな世界におけるあなたの権利や所有権を証明する唯一の手段」である点に集約されます。
データのプライバシー保護:秘密鍵がなければ、公開鍵で暗号化されたメッセージを解読することはできません。つまり、秘密鍵を持っている人だけがその情報の正当な受信者であることを証明できます。
情報の信頼性保証:電子署名において、秘密鍵で署名されたデータは、その秘密鍵の所有者によって確かに作成・承認されたものであることを証明します。これは、デジタルな世界での「捺印」や「サイン」の役割を果たし、情報の改ざんがないことを保証します。
資産の所有権証明(仮想通貨):仮想通貨の世界では、特定のアドレス(公開鍵から生成されることが多い)に関連付けられた資産に対する秘密鍵を持っていることこそが、「その資産の真の所有者である」ことの唯一の証明となります。 秘密鍵が漏洩するということは、これらの権利や所有権を失うことに直結します。例えば、秘密鍵が盗まれれば、あなたのプライベートな情報が筒抜けになったり、あなたの名前で不正な契約が結ばれたり、そして最も恐ろしいことに、あなたの仮想通貨資産がすべて盗まれたりする可能性があるのです。逆に、秘密鍵を紛失すれば、誰にもその情報や資産にアクセスできなくなり、永遠に失われてしまいます。このことから、秘密鍵がデジタル世界におけるあなたのデジタルなアイデンティティ、権利、そして資産を守るためのいかに重要な「鍵」であるかが理解できるでしょう。

秘密鍵が活躍する主な場面【具体的な使用例】

秘密鍵と公開鍵のペアは、私たちの日常生活の様々なデジタルシーンで活用されています。その代表的な例をいくつか見ていきましょう。

データの「暗号化」と「復号」における秘密鍵の役割

私たちがインターネット上で機密性の高い情報を安全にやり取りする際に不可欠なのが、公開鍵暗号方式を用いた暗号化です。最も身近な例は、ウェブサイトの通信を安全にするSSL/TLSプロトコルです。
あなたが銀行のウェブサイトにアクセスし、個人情報やパスワードを入力しようとする際、あなたのブラウザはその銀行の公開鍵を取得します。その公開鍵を使って入力する情報を暗号化し、銀行のサーバーに送信します。
銀行のサーバーだけが、その公開鍵に対応する秘密鍵を持っています。サーバーは受け取った暗号化された情報を自身の秘密鍵を使って復号し、内容を読み取ります。もし通信経路の途中で第三者に情報が傍受されたとしても、秘密鍵を持たない限り内容を解読することはできません。
このように、秘密鍵は「公開鍵で閉じられた鍵穴を開ける」役割を担い、通信のプライバシーを守っています。

電子署名における秘密鍵の役割

インターネット上での取引や契約、ソフトウェアのダウンロードなどにおいて、「この情報が確かに本人から発信されたものであり、途中で改ざんされていない」ことを確認するために使われるのが電子署名です。
例えば、あなたが重要なデジタル文書を作成し、それに「署名」をしたいとします。あなたは自分の秘密鍵を使って、その文書データから署名データを生成します。この署名データは、文書の内容と秘密鍵の両方から一意に生成される特殊なデータです。
文書を受け取った相手は、あなたの公開鍵を使ってその署名データを検証します。公開鍵を使って検証が成功すれば、以下の二つが証明されます。

  1. この署名はあなたの秘密鍵でなければ作成できないため、「文書は秘密鍵の所有者(つまりあなた)によって署名されたもの」であること(送信者の証明)。
  2. 文書のほんの一部でも改ざんされていれば、署名の検証は必ず失敗するため、「文書は署名後に一切改ざんされていない」こと(非改ざん性の証明)。

電子署名における秘密鍵は、物理的な印鑑やサインの「本人であることの証明」と、文書の「信頼性」をデジタル世界で担保する役割を果たしています。現代のデジタル社会において、電子署名はソフトウェアの真正性確認、電子契約、公的機関へのオンライン申請など、幅広い分野でその重要性を増しています。

仮想通貨と秘密鍵:あなたの資産を守る鍵

仮想通貨の世界において、秘密鍵は単なるデジタルな道具ではなく、あなたのデジタル資産そのものへのアクセス権であり、所有権を証明する絶対的な鍵です。その重要性は、他のデジタル用途と比較しても格段に高いと言えます。

仮想通貨の送受信と秘密鍵

あなたが誰かに仮想通貨を送金しようとする時、そのトランザクション(取引)を作成します。このトランザクションには、「どのアドレスからどのアドレスへ、いくらの仮想通貨を送るか」といった情報が含まれます。
このトランザクションを実行するためには、「この送金はこのアドレスの正当な所有者が承認しましたよ」という証明が必要です。ここで登場するのが秘密鍵です。あなたは自分の秘密鍵を使って、作成したトランザクションに「署名」を行います。
この秘密鍵による署名は、そのトランザクションがあなたの意思によって承認されたものであることを証明し、ブロックチェーンネットワーク上で検証されます。検証が成功して初めて、そのトランザクションはブロックチェーンに取り込まれ、送金が完了します。
つまり、仮想通貨のアドレスに関連付けられた秘密鍵を持っていなければ、そのアドレスに入っている仮想通貨を動かすことは一切できません。秘密鍵は、あなたの仮想通貨資産を「使える」状態にするための、文字通りのマスターキーなのです。

秘密鍵の管理がいかに重要か

銀行預金であれば、通帳やキャッシュカード、暗証番号を銀行が管理しています。しかし、仮想通貨の多く(特にビットコインやイーサリアムなど、非中央集権型のもの)においては、資産管理の責任は基本的にユーザー自身にあります。そして、その管理の中核となるのが秘密鍵です。
仮想通貨における秘密鍵は、銀行の暗証番号、印鑑、そして金庫の鍵をすべて合わせたようなものだと考えてください。
秘密鍵が漏洩した場合:もしあなたの秘密鍵が他人に知られてしまったら、その人はあなたのウォレット(仮想通貨を管理するツール)に自由にアクセスできるようになります。あなたの承認なしに、すべての仮想通貨を自分のアドレスに送金されてしまう可能性があります。一度ブロックチェーン上で送金が確定してしまうと、それを取り消すことはほぼ不可能です。近年、フィッシング詐欺やマルウェアによって秘密鍵やそれを復元するための情報(後述のリカバリーフレーズ)が盗まれ、多額の仮想通貨が失われる事件が後を絶ちません。
秘密鍵を紛失した場合:逆に、あなたが秘密鍵を失くしてしまった場合、誰にもあなたのウォレットにアクセスできなくなります。あなた自身ですら、ウォレット内の仮想通貨を取り出すことができなくなってしまい、資産は永久に失われます。秘密鍵はデジタルデータなので、物理的に「探し回る」ことはできません。バックアップがない限り、復元は絶望的です。 これらのリスクを理解すれば、仮想通貨における秘密鍵の管理が、資産を守る上で最も重要かつ、最も神経を使うべきポイントであることがお分かりいただけるはずです。

初心者が秘密鍵を扱う上での注意点

仮想通貨の秘密鍵管理は自己責任ですが、過度に恐れる必要はありません。正しい知識と対策を講じることで、リスクを大幅に減らすことができます。以下に、初心者が特に注意すべき点を挙げます。

  • 秘密鍵は絶対に他人に見せない、教えない:ウォレットのサポート担当者や仮想通貨取引所のスタッフが秘密鍵やリカバリーフレーズを聞き出すことは絶対にありません。それを要求する相手は詐欺師です。いかなる理由があっても、誰にも教えないでください。
  • 秘密鍵やリカバリーフレーズは安全な場所に記録し、オフラインで保管する:多くのウォレットでは、秘密鍵を直接管理する代わりに、それを復元するための12~24個の英単語のリストである「リカバリーフレーズ(シードフレーズ、ニーモニックフレーズとも呼ばれます)」を提供します。このリカバリーフレーズは秘密鍵と同義であり、これさえあればどのデバイスからでもウォレットを復元できてしまいます。したがって、リカバリーフレーズの保管が最も重要です。
    • PCやスマートフォンなどのオンライン環境にデジタルデータとして保存するのは非常に危険です(マルウェアやハッキングのリスクがあるため)。
    • 紙に書き写し、火災や水害、盗難の危険がない複数の安全な場所に分散して保管するのが基本的な推奨方法です。
    • より安全な保管方法として、金属製のプレートに刻印して保管するツールなども市販されています。
  • 怪しいウェブサイトやアプリに秘密鍵やリカバリーフレーズを入力しない:フィッシング詐欺は、本物そっくりの偽サイトや偽アプリを使って秘密鍵やリカバリーフレーズを入力させようとします。公式サイトや正規のアプリストアからのみアクセス・ダウンロードし、URLや提供元を必ず確認してください。
  • 信頼できるウォレット(仮想通貨を管理するツール)を選ぶ:秘密鍵の管理方法には、オンラインに接続された「ホットウォレット」と、オフラインで管理する「コールドウォレット」があります。資産が多い場合は、セキュリティの高いハードウェアウォレット(コールドウォレットの一種)の利用も検討しましょう。仮想通貨取引所のウォレットは便利ですが、取引所のリスクも考慮が必要です。それぞれのウォレットの種類や特徴、セキュリティ対策を理解し、自身の保有量や目的に合った信頼できるウォレットを選びましょう。
  • 定期的にセキュリティ情報を確認する:仮想通貨の世界は常に進化しており、新しい攻撃手法も生まれています。利用しているウォレットやサービスの公式情報、信頼できる仮想通貨メディアなどで、最新のセキュリティ対策や注意喚起情報を確認するようにしましょう。

これらの注意点を守ることが、あなたの仮想通貨資産を守るための第一歩となります。

まとめ:秘密鍵を理解し、デジタル世界を安全に航海しよう

この記事では、秘密鍵の基本的な定義から、公開鍵との関係性、そしてなぜそれがデジタルなやり取りや資産管理において【超重要】なのかを解説しました。データの暗号化や電子署名といった一般的なデジタル用途から、特に仮想通貨における秘密鍵の役割と管理の重要性について、具体的な例を交えながら深く掘り下げてきました。 秘密鍵は、単なる技術用語ではなく、私たちがデジタル世界で「自分自身であること」を証明し、プライバシーを守り、そして大切な仮想通貨資産の所有権を行使するための、まさに「生命線」とも言える存在です。特に、中央管理者がいない仮想通貨の世界では、秘密鍵の自己管理は利用者自身の責任であり、その成否が資産の安全に直結します。 今日のデジタル社会は、秘密鍵のような暗号技術によって支えられています。その仕組みと重要性を理解することは、単に仮想通貨を使う上で役立つだけでなく、インターネットをより安全に利用するためにも不可欠な知識と言えるでしょう。 この記事が、秘密鍵という概念を理解し、特に仮想通貨を安全に扱うための意識を高める一助となれば幸いです。まずは、あなたが現在利用している仮想通貨ウォレットやサービスの秘密鍵(あるいはリカバリーフレーズ)の管理方法について、改めて確認し、最も安全だと考えられる方法でバックアップを取ることから始めてみてください。デジタル世界は便利であると同時にリスクも存在しますが、正しい知識と対策があれば、安全にその恩恵を享受できるはずです。

管理人オススメのエアドロップ

Pi Networkは、ブロックチェーン技術を活用した仮想通貨プロジェクトで、ユーザーがスマートフォンを使ってPiというコインを採掘できるように設計されています。このプロジェクトの目的は、仮想通貨の普及を促進することです。

このプロジェクトは、2019年にスタンフォード大学の博士課程の学生たちによって立ち上げられました。Pi Networkは、ユーザーがアプリを起動し、毎日一回ボタンを押すだけでPiコインを採掘できる、というシンプルでエコフレンドリーな方法を提供しています。

Pi Networkの特徴の一つは、ユーザーが自分のネットワークを拡大することで採掘速度を上げることができる点です。さらに、Pi NetworkはユーザーがPiのプラットフォーム上でウェブアプリケーションを作成したり、利用したりできるようにすることで、Piコインの価値を高めることを目指しています。

現在、Pi Networkはメインネットの立ち上げに向けて開発を進めています。Pi Networkに参加するためには、モバイルアプリをダウンロードし、招待コードを入力する必要があります。Pi Networkは、仮想通貨の未来を切り開くための革新的なプロジェクトと言えるでしょう。

<<参加方法>>
Pi Networkに参加していない方は、こちらのリンクから5分で始められます。私の紹介コードを使って登録すると、私もあなたもPiを得られるようになります。Pi Networkは、スマホで簡単に仮想通貨「Pi」をマイニングできるアプリです。1日1回ボタンを押すと、スマホを放置している間も24時間分のマイニングが開始されます。私は2024年では年間360日分のマイニングを行い招待を受けた方は多くの恩恵を受けられました。紹介コードを使って登録すると、あなたのマイニング速度が25%アップする特典があります。
 https://minepi.com/
マイニングを30回するとKYCをやりますので登録時の名前は必ず実名をいれるようにしてください。名前登録を誤った場合はペナルティで20%失うこととなります。

より詳しい案内と登録方法はこちらに記載しました。

世界で6000万人が参加しているスマホの仮想通貨マイニングアプリ(PiNetwork -パイネットワーク-)の紹介
マイニングはスマホ単体で可能な仮想通貨を紹介します。スマホでマイニングするといっても電池は消耗せず、1日1回アプリを起動してマイニングボタンをタップするだけでマイニングができるものです。
仮想通貨暗号技術/セキュリティ
スポンサーリンク
タイトルとURLをコピーしました